我已經(jīng)嘗試了很多Dockerfile示例來(lái)構(gòu)建我的golang應(yīng)用程序,它們?cè)诒镜剡\(yùn)行良好。這是我嘗試的最后一個(gè)DockerfileFROM golang:alpineEXPOSE 80RUN mkdir -p /appWORKDIR /appCOPY . .RUN go mod downloadRUN go build -o appENTRYPOINT ["./app"]我將映像推送到 Azure 容器注冊(cè)表,并通過應(yīng)用服務(wù) (linux) 部署中心使用它。我得到的錯(cuò)誤:
2 回答

慕哥9229398
TA貢獻(xiàn)1877條經(jīng)驗(yàn) 獲得超6個(gè)贊
您可以嘗試通過以下兩種方式解決問題。
根據(jù)您的屏幕截圖,您可以將啟動(dòng)命令添加到 dockerfile 中。
參考鏈接:
確保您的文件已發(fā)布到 scm 網(wǎng)站。在 wwwroot 下,使用啟動(dòng)命令啟動(dòng)應(yīng)用程序。
go run main.go
參考鏈接:
- 2 回答
- 0 關(guān)注
- 148 瀏覽
添加回答
舉報(bào)
0/150
提交
取消